#998e91 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#998e91 is composed of 60% red, 55.7% green and 56.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 7.2% magenta, 5.2% yellow and 40% black. It has a hue angle of 343.6 degrees, a saturation of 5.1% and a lightness of 57.8%. #998e91 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#331d23. Closest websafe color is: #999999.

● #998e91 color description : Dark grayish pink.
#998e91 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#998e91 has RGB values of R:153, G:142, B:145 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.07, Y:0.05, K:0.4. Its decimal value is 10063505.
